Manhunt for vendor accused of stabbing two students in Trelawny

By Kimone Witter    
 
A manhunt is underway in Trelawny for a vendor who on Wednesday afternoon stabbed two high school students in Martha Brae.
 
The boys, from Holland High, were treated at hospital.
 
The incident occurred at the overhead bridge on the Martha Brae main road.
 
It's reported that the candy vendor got into a heated argument with the students during which he stabbed them.
 
The circumstances which led to the altercation are not yet known.
